阿里云ACP云计算知识总结

SLB的基本概念和应用场景作者: 15142350732@139.com

* 

SLB可以做什么?

负载均衡(Server Load Balance,简称SLB)是对多台服务器进行流量分发的一种均衡服务。
1.
SLB可以通过流量分发扩展应用系统对外的服务能力,通过消除单点故障提升应用系统的可用性。
2.
SLB可以通过设置虚拟服务地址,将同一地域多台ECS资源虚拟成一个高性能,高可用的资源池。
3.
SLB会见哈ECS资源池中ECS的健康状态,自动隔离异常的ECS,解决了单点故障,提高了了服务的整体能力。
4.
SLB还具备TCP与HTTP抗DDos攻击的能力,增强了服务的防护能力。
5.
SLB服务时ECS面向多机方案配套服务,需要同ECS结合使用。

* 

SLB如何容灾?

1. 

本地容灾
2.
同城容灾(通过DNS轮询)
3.
跨地域容灾(通过DNS轮询)

* 

弹性负载均衡的用用场景

SLB适合作为应用程序的流量入口
1.
SLB负载均衡,流量入口
2.
横向拓展应用系统的服务能力,适用于各种Web Server和APP Server
3.
消除应用系统的单点故障,当其中一部分ECS宕机后,应用系统仍能工作。
4.
ECS运行Linux或windows server,无状态(无数据)Apashe+Web应用,可水平扩展
5.
OSS保存文件(图片,视频)
6.
RDS数据库MySQL

* 

SLB的产品及主要功能介绍

SLB有三部分功能组成:
1.
LoadBalancer代表一个SLB实例
2.
Listener代表定制的策略和转发规则。
3.
BackendServer时后端的一组云服务器。

来自外部的访问请求,通过SLB实例并根据配置的策略和规则分发到后端的云服务器进行处理。
*
SLB基础架构

LSB有3个部分组成:
1.
四层负载均衡:采用由阿里云定制化的LVS,负责TCP,UDP协议的负载均衡。
2.
七层负载均衡:采用开源Tengine,负责HTTP,HTTPS协议的负载均衡。
3.
控制系统:用于配置和监控负载均衡系统。

* 

SLB主要功能

1. 

提供四层(TCP/UDP协议)和七层(HTTP/HTTPS协议)的负载均衡
2.
对后端ECS进行健康检查,自动屏蔽异常状态的ECS,待该ECS恢复正常后自动解除屏蔽。
3.
提供会话保持功能,在Session的生命周期内,可以将同一客户端请求转发到同一台ECS上。
4.
提供轮询,加权轮询(WRR),加权最小连接数(WLC)3种转发方式。
5.
轮询:依次将请求发送到后端ECS
6.
加权轮询(WRR):为后端ECS设置权重,权重越高被分配的几率越大。
7.
加权最小连接数(WLC):在考虑后端ECS设置权重相同的情况下,将请求分发到当前链接数最小的ECS上。
8.
证书管理功能,针对HTTPS协议,提供统一的证书管理服务,揭秘处理SLB实力上,降低后端ECS的CPU开销
9.
支持公网或者私网类型的负载均衡(死亡类型免费试用)
10.
带宽控制,支持根据监听设置其对应用服务所能达到的带宽峰值。
11.
监控,提供丰富的监控数据,实时了解负载均衡运行状态。
12.
安全防护,结合云顿,可提供5G以下的防DDos攻击能力。
13.
容灾,支持同一地域(REGION)跨区域的容灾;结合DNS轮询支持跨地域容灾。
14.
提供控制台,API,SDK三种控制方式。

* 

开通弹性负载均衡SLB

1. 

服务器部署在什么区域?:按用户所在位置就近选择区域,提升用户访问速

  • 3
    点赞
  • 20
    收藏
    觉得还不错? 一键收藏
  • 1
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值